Friday Harbor baseball team keeps league lead

Story and photos by Matt Pranger

posted 05/03/04
Senior Danny Cumming lifted a game-winning, bloop single as Friday Harbor rallied for a 5-4 victory over Archbishop Murphy Saturday, May 1. By splitting a doubleheader with visiting the Wildcats -- Archbishop Murphy won the first game 13-6 -- the Wolverines remained on top of the Northwest A League.

"After the first game, it would’ve been really easy to roll over," said Friday Harbor coach Rich Warin of his players. "I was proud of the way they came back."

Friday Harbor, 10-3 in league play, finishes the season in a doubleheader at La Conner Friday, May 7. Archbishop Murphy is 9-4. Concrete is 8-3.

Cumming hit 3-for-4 and had 3 RBI for the Wolverines in the second game. He cracked two doubles and a single and stole a base. Elliot Thomsen doubled and drove in a run. Andrew Westphalen smacked a double and Eric Rothlisberger hit two singles.

The Wolverines trailed the Wildcats 4-3 in the sixth inning. Chas Lawson led off with a single and advanced to third base on Eric Rothlisberger’s base hit. With one out, Lawson scored on Jesse Woodruff’s sacrifice bunt. Cumming popped a single to shallow centerfield, driving Rothlisberger home.

Wolverine pitcher Ian MacDougall buckled down after starting the seventh inning with a walk and balk and another walk. He went the full seven innings in recording the victory.

Friday Harbor went up 1-0 in the first inning after Cumming and Thomsen smacked doubles.

The Wildcats tied the game in the second inning but the Wolverines added three in the bottom of the frame. With one out, Rothlisberger and Trevor Bacon hit singles. Cumming cracked a double, driving them home.

Archbishop scored a run in the third, fifth and sixth innings.
